Monday, September 10th 2012, the Wahid Institute organized a discussion to review the book by Paul Marshall and Nina Shea entitle “Silenced; How Apostasy and Blasphemy Codes Are Choking Freedom Worldwide”. The author of the book Paul Marshall came and shared his ideas which described in his book. Anita Wahid, the Executive Director of The Wahid Institute acted as the moderator.
The book itself is actually opened by an article wrote by the late K.H. Abdurrahman Wahid (Gus Dur). It describes about blasphemy in Islamic majority popuation countries including Indonesia which based on a survey on how apostasy and blasphemy rules and regulation are applied in many Muslim countries. According to the author, Indonesia is very similar to Pakistan.
Paul Marshall is a Senior Fellow at the Hudson Institute’s Center for Religious Freedom and the author and editor of more than twenty books on religion and politics, especially religious freedom, including most recently that is co-editor with Nina Shea (2011) entitled, “Silenced How Apostasy and Blasphemy Codes Are Choking Freedom Worldwide”. He has written hundred of article which have been translated into many languages such as Russian, German, French, Dutch, Spanish, Portuguese, Norwegian, Danish, Albanian, Japanese, Malay, Korean, Arabic, Farsi, and Chinese. He has frequently became the source person fro the academic lectures and media including the interview with ABC Evening News; CNN; PBS; Fox; the Broadcasting Corporations from various countries like British, Australian, Canadian, South African, and Japanese; and Al Jazeera. His work has been published in the New York Times, Wall St. Journal, Washington Post, Los Angeles Times, Washington Times, Boston Globe, Dallas Morning News, Christian Science Monitor, First Things, New Republic, Weekly Standard, Reader’s Digest, and many other newspapers and magazines.
